Output f66d3a4e922e3f174066ff6a6f89184c52afc5395fec2bac511b3f08c0044bff:5

value
24345709
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8783975eb87f5c60e06033b6310abb8586abd3aa OP_EQUAL
address
MLFh6T5EBjrTgoJEZWXGqz19HMZXqjPWSR
transaction
f66d3a4e922e3f174066ff6a6f89184c52afc5395fec2bac511b3f08c0044bff
spent
true